HVAC Service Built for Rialto Homes
Rialto runs hot from June into October, and the housing here is a real mix. There are post-war homes near downtown with original ductwork, 1980s tracts through the middle of town, and newer construction pushing north toward the 210. Each one fails in a different way. AC repair calls from the older neighborhoods usually come down to undersized returns and tired equipment, while the newer homes tend to have airflow problems baked in from the builder. We diagnose before we quote, every time.
Owner John Beech keeps this simple: measure, explain, then fix. On a service call we check refrigerant charge by weight, read static pressure, and look at the ducts before saying a word about replacement. That approach keeps a lot of Rialto families from spending thousands on equipment when the real problem was a crushed duct or a filter slot pulling in attic air.

My older Rialto home has one hot bedroom no matter what. Why?
In homes built before the 1970s the duct branches were often sized for a smaller original system, and the far bedroom gets whatever air is left. We measure airflow at that register first. Sometimes a damper adjustment fixes it, and sometimes the branch needs to be resized or a mini split makes more sense.
Does all the freeway and truck traffic affect my AC?
It does. Road grit and brake dust settle on the outdoor coil, and once that coil is coated the system cannot shed heat properly. You pay for it in higher bills and a compressor that runs hotter than it should. Rinsing the coil and keeping shrubs a couple feet back helps a lot in Rialto.

What does a bad capacitor look like before it fails?
Usually the outdoor fan struggles to start, the unit hums for a second before kicking on, or the AC trips the breaker on hot afternoons. A capacitor is an inexpensive part and one of the most common repairs we do. Catching it during a tune-up keeps you from losing cooling in the middle of a heat wave.

Should I replace my furnace and AC at the same time?
Not always, but often it saves money. The indoor coil and the furnace share a cabinet space, so replacing both at once means one labor charge and a properly matched system. If your furnace has plenty of life left, we will say so and just do the AC.
